Справочник функций

Ваш аккаунт

Войти через: 
Забыли пароль?
Регистрация
Информацию о новых материалах можно получать и без регистрации:

Почтовая рассылка

Подписчиков: -1
Последний выпуск: 19.06.2015

Кто возьмется сделать проэкт на VC++ 6.0 MFC ЛОТО сдача в середине мая!!! срочно!!

68K
26 апреля 2011 года
grabb
8 / / 26.04.2011
нужна курсовая на VC++ 6.0 с элементами MFC.
должно получится чтото типа игры спорт-лото 6 из 49.
вобщем игрок выбирает 6 цыфр, 6 генерируются (например так :число = rand() % max + 1), потом числа сравниваются и если естьсовпадения выдается ответ: "вы выиграли: столько то совпадений, такие то числа совпали" ... ну или "нет совпадений" ... в конце предложение снова сыграть... для меня важно чтоб все было хорошо задокументированно, т.к. мне еще надо будет все на нем. яз переводить.. :-( сдача в середине мая!!! срочно!!
9
27 апреля 2011 года
Lerkin
3.0K / / 25.03.2003
Какой бюджет?
11
27 апреля 2011 года
oxotnik333
2.9K / / 03.08.2007
Цитата: Lerkin
Какой бюджет?



рублей сто... на пиво...

68K
27 апреля 2011 года
grabb
8 / / 26.04.2011
не больше 10 евро! моя ICQ: 333715358
11
27 апреля 2011 года
oxotnik333
2.9K / / 03.08.2007
мда... и прада на пиво... даже на коньяк не хватит или хватит только на дагэстанский подвального розлива
277
27 апреля 2011 года
arrjj
1.7K / / 26.01.2011
Код:
#include <stdio.h>
#include <iostream>
#include <stdlib.h>

#define pislo1 6 //Сколько цифр выбирает игрок
#define pislo2 6 //Сколько цифр выпадают из лото
#define pislo3 49 //Максимальный номер

using namespace std;
int main()
{
srand ( time(NULL) );

int a[pislo1];
int b[pislo2];
cout<<"Нужно выбрать "<<pislo1<<" чисел в диапазоне 1-"<<pislo3<<endl;
for(int x=0;x<pislo1;x+=1)
{
    cin>>a[x];
    if(a[x]<1 || a[x]>pislo3)
    {
        cout<<"Некорректный ввод, повторите"<<endl;
        x-=1;
    }
    for(int y=0;y<x;y+=1)
        if(a[x]==a[y])
        {
        cout<<"Вы уже выбрали это число, повторите, пжл"<<endl;
        x-=1;
        }
}
cout<<"Роызгрыш начался:"<<endl;
int rep=0;
bool echo=true;
int win=0;
for(int x=0;x<pislo2;x+=1)
{
    echo=true;
    b[x]=rand()%49+1;

    for(int y=0;y<x;y+=1)
        if(b[x]==b[y])
        {
            rep+=1;
            x-=1;
            echo=false;
        }
    if(echo)
    {
        for(int y=0;y<pislo1;y+=1)
        if(a[y]==b[x])
            {
                cout<<"Совпадение! :";
                win+=1;
            }
        cout<<b[x]<<endl;
    }
    if(rep>=500)
        break;
}

cout<<"Всего совпало:"<<win<<endl;
return 0;
}

Результат работы такой:
Код:
Нужно выбрать 6 чисел в диапазоне 1-49
1
2
3
4
5
6
Роызгрыш начался:
Совпадение! :2
23
42
46
19
Совпадение! :5
Всего совпало:2
68K
27 апреля 2011 года
grabb
8 / / 26.04.2011
arrjj
спасибо за код, как раз это мне и нужно, только не в консоли а с обычным Интерфейсом программы, могу дать пример...
под документацией имеются в виду коментарии.. никаких стандартов... чтоб я потом мог краткое описание составить.... работа не трудная, больше рутинная(в принцепе мог бы и сам сделать, да времини нет).

oxotnik333
незнаю что у вас за расценки такие дикие на алкоголь, но у нас(германия) бутылка греческого коньяка 5 звезд стоит 8 евро, испанского (Osborn)-10 евро, могу еще 5 евро накинуть чтоб на бутыль греческого 7мизвездочного хватило, лишь бы работа сделана была... ;)
9
28 апреля 2011 года
Lerkin
3.0K / / 25.03.2003
Цитата: grabb
arrjj
спасибо за код, как раз это мне и нужно, только не в консоли а с обычным Интерфейсом программы, могу дать пример...
под документацией имеются в виду коментарии.. никаких стандартов... чтоб я потом мог краткое описание составить.... работа не трудная, больше рутинная(в принцепе мог бы и сам сделать, да времини нет).


Понятно, эта работа - типа, одолжение нам, бездельникам.


Цитата: grabb

oxotnik333
незнаю что у вас за расценки такие дикие на алкоголь, но у нас(германия) бутылка греческого коньяка 5 звезд стоит 8 евро, испанского (Osborn)-10 евро, могу еще 5 евро накинуть чтоб на бутыль греческого 7мизвездочного хватило, лишь бы работа сделана была... ;)


Выпендриваетесь, молодой человек? Не нужно этого. Просите немецких студиусов за коньяк.

68K
17 июня 2011 года
grabb
8 / / 26.04.2011
Хочу поблагодарить Специалиста arrjj за оказаную помощь!!! Получил 2+!!! Это у нас как 4+ даже немного лучше! программка получилась просто класс! если arrjj разрешит загружу исходники сюда.
еще раз огромное спасибо!!
Тему можно закрывать.
Реклама на сайте | Обмен ссылками | Ссылки | Экспорт (RSS) | Контакты
Добавить статью | Добавить исходник | Добавить хостинг-провайдера | Добавить сайт в каталог